Professor James Walker is a healthcare safety expert who previously established and managed the Healthcare Safety Investigation Branch, focusing on cases of poor neonatal and maternal care. He has commented on the potential for improved patient safety with the abolition of NHS England, while cautioning that it requires a significant shift in the healthcare system's culture towards empathy and patient-centered care.
